The global food e-commerce market is on an unprecedented growth trajectory, projected to increase from USD 1.82 trillion in 2025 to approximately USD 5.3 trillion by 2035. This represents an absolute growth of USD 3.86 trillion over the forecast period, marking a total market expansion of 212.1%, with a robust comp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 11.3%. The market’s rapid acceleration reflects shifting consumer behaviors, technological advancements, and the rising demand for convenient, contactless grocery shopping solutions.

Market Drivers Fueling the Food E-Commerce Boom

Several key factors are driving the impressive expansion of the food e-commerce sector. Digital transformation in retail has accelerated significantly, with consumers increasingly relying on online platforms for grocery purchases. Convenience, time-saving benefits, and access to a wider variety of products are primary motivators for shoppers transitioning from traditional supermarkets to digital platforms.

The growing penetration of smartphones and high-speed internet, coupled with the increasing adoption of mobile apps for online grocery shopping, has further boosted market growth. In addition, younger generations, particularly Millennials and Gen Z, demonstrate a strong preference for digital-first shopping experiences, encouraging retailers to invest in enhanced e-commerce infrastructure.

Health and wellness trends have also contributed to the market’s expansion. Consumers are seeking specialized products such as organic foods, plant-based alternatives, and functional ingredients, which are readily available through online grocery platforms. Retailers are responding by offering personalized recommendations and subscription models, thereby enhancing customer retention and overall market value.

Technological Advancements and Strategic Innovations

The food e-commerce market has witnessed transformative technological developments that have reshaped how businesses operate. Art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ning algorithms are being integrated into e-commerce platforms to analyze consumer behavior, optimize inventory management, and provide predictive product suggestions.

Logistics and last-mile delivery innovations have also played a crucial role in market growth. Companies are increasingly investing in cold chain logistics, automated warehouses, and same-day or next-day delivery services to ensure fresh and safe food delivery to consumers. The rise of dark stores—fulfillment centers dedicated exclusively to online orders—has further enhanced operational efficiency and improved service speed.

Moreover, payment innovations such as digital wallets, contactless transactions, and buy-now-pay-later solutions have simplified the purchasing process, driving higher adoption of online grocery platforms worldwide.

Competitive Landscape: Key Players in the Market

The global food e-commerce sector is highly competitive, with several multinational and regional players vying for market share. Key players include:

  • Amazon Fresh – Leveraging Amazon’s vast ecosystem, offering fast delivery and a wide selection of groceries.
  • Walmart – Strengthening its e-commerce presence with competitive pricing and in-store pickup options.
  • Instacart – Providing convenient delivery from multiple grocery chains across the U.S.
  • Alibaba Group – Dominating the Chinese market through its Tmall and Freshippo platforms.
  • Kroger – Integrating advanced data analytics and personalized offers for its customers.
  • Ocado – Innovating in robotic warehouses and automated fulfillment to enhance efficiency.
  • JD.com – Ensuring rapid delivery and a diversified food product portfolio in China.
  • BigBasket – India’s leading online grocery platform expanding through regional logistics networks.
  • Peapod – Offering home delivery services across key urban centers.
  • Flipkart Grocery – Strengthening its presence in India’s fast-growing e-commerce segment.
  • Tesco Online – Leveraging digital innovations in the UK market.
  • Carrefour Digital – Providing omnichannel grocery solutions across Europe.
  • Target Corporation – Enhancing e-commerce offerings with drive-up and same-day delivery.
  • Costco Wholesale – Expanding online grocery sales through membership-based digital platforms.
  • FreshDirect – Maintaining market leadership in the northeastern U.S. through premium offerings and rapid delivery.

These companies are actively pursuing strategic partnerships, technological upgrades, and geographic expansion to capture a larger share of the booming market.

Recent Developments and Strategic Initiatives

The food e-commerce market has seen significant developments in recent years, including mergers, acquisitions, and strategic alliances aimed at strengthening delivery networks and enhancing customer experiences. For instance, Amazon Fresh has expanded its fulfillment centers globally, while Walmart has invested heavily in AI-powered supply chain management.

In Asia, Alibaba Group and JD.com continue to innovate through integrated online-offline ecosystems, while BigBasket has scaled operations to reach tier-2 and tier-3 cities in India, responding to rising urbanization and increasing internet penetration. Meanwhile, Ocado’s advanced robotics technology has set a benchmark for automated fulfillment, inspiring competitors to adopt similar solutions.

Moreover, the COVID-19 pandemic accelerated digital adoption, permanently reshaping consumer habits and boosting trust in online grocery services. Retailers are increasingly focusing on sustainability, offering eco-friendly packaging and reducing carbon footprints to align with evolving consumer preferences.
